CHOOSE LOCATION WITH PURPOSE

One of the most effective ways to manage retirement costs is selecting the right location. Housing costs can vary widely across the Treasure Valley. Eagle often appeals to those who prioritize scenery and space, while areas like Meridian, Kuna, Nampa, and Caldwell may offer more flexibility in price while still providing access to amenities and community life.

RIGHT-SIZE YOUR HOME

Bigger is not always better in retirement. Many people find that downsizing into a more manageable home lowers utility costs, maintenance expenses, and overall stress. Single-level layouts, low-maintenance yards, and efficient floor plans often provide more comfort with fewer ongoing costs.

Right-sizing does not mean sacrificing quality. It means choosing a home that fits your lifestyle today and allows flexibility for the future.

TAKE ADVANTAGE OF LOW-COST LIFESTYLE OPTIONS

One of the Treasure Valley’s biggest strengths is the availability of enjoyable, low-cost activities. Walking paths, greenbelts, river access, community events, and local gathering spots offer opportunities to stay active and engaged without constant spending.

Many retirees find that a lifestyle centered around outdoor enjoyment and local experiences naturally helps stretch retirement dollars while maintaining a strong sense of connection.

PLAN FOR EFFICIENCY AND MAINTENANCE

Energy-efficient features and well-maintained homes can make a real difference over time. Homes with updated systems, good insulation, and thoughtful layouts often reduce monthly expenses and unexpected repair costs.
